1# This file is autogenerated by hidl-gen. Do not edit manually. 2 3LOCAL_PATH := $(call my-dir) 4 5################################################################################ 6 7include $(CLEAR_VARS) 8LOCAL_MODULE := android.hardware.tests.baz-V1.0-java 9LOCAL_MODULE_CLASS := JAVA_LIBRARIES 10 11intermediates := $(call local-generated-sources-dir, COMMON) 12 13HIDL := $(HOST_OUT_EXECUTABLES)/hidl-gen$(HOST_EXECUTABLE_SUFFIX) 14 15LOCAL_JAVA_LIBRARIES := \ 16 android.hidl.base-V1.0-java \ 17 18 19# 20# Build IBase.hal 21# 22G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Base.java 23$(GEN): $(HIDL) 24$(GEN): PRIVATE_HIDL := $(HIDL) 25$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Base.hal 26$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 27$(GEN): PRIVATE_CUSTOM_TOOL = \ 28 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 29 -Ljava \ 30 -randroid.hardware:hardware/interfaces \ 31 -randroid.hidl:system/libhidl/transport \ 32 android.hardware.tests.baz@1.0::IBase 33 34$(GEN): $(LOCAL_PATH)/IBase.hal 35 $(transform-generated-source) 36LOCAL_GENERATED_SOURCES += $(GEN) 37 38# 39# Build IBaz.hal 40# 41G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Baz.java 42$(GEN): $(HIDL) 43$(GEN): PRIVATE_HIDL := $(HIDL) 44$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Baz.hal 45$(GEN): PRIVATE_DEPS += $(LOCAL_PATH)/IBase.hal 46$(GEN): $(LOCAL_PATH)/IBase.hal 47$(GEN): PRIVATE_DEPS += $(LOCAL_PATH)/IBazCallback.hal 48$(GEN): $(LOCAL_PATH)/IBazCallback.hal 49$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 50$(GEN): PRIVATE_CUSTOM_TOOL = \ 51 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 52 -Ljava \ 53 -randroid.hardware:hardware/interfaces \ 54 -randroid.hidl:system/libhidl/transport \ 55 android.hardware.tests.baz@1.0::IBaz 56 57$(GEN): $(LOCAL_PATH)/IBaz.hal 58 $(transform-generated-source) 59LOCAL_GENERATED_SOURCES += $(GEN) 60 61# 62# Build IBazCallback.hal 63# 64G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BazCallback.java 65$(GEN): $(HIDL) 66$(GEN): PRIVATE_HIDL := $(HIDL) 67$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BazCallback.hal 68$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 69$(GEN): PRIVATE_CUSTOM_TOOL = \ 70 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 71 -Ljava \ 72 -randroid.hardware:hardware/interfaces \ 73 -randroid.hidl:system/libhidl/transport \ 74 android.hardware.tests.baz@1.0::IBazCallback 75 76$(GEN): $(LOCAL_PATH)/IBazCallback.hal 77 $(transform-generated-source) 78LOCAL_GENERATED_SOURCES += $(GEN) 79 80# 81# Build IQuux.hal 82# 83G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IQuux.java 84$(GEN): $(HIDL) 85$(GEN): PRIVATE_HIDL := $(HIDL) 86$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IQuux.hal 87$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 88$(GEN): PRIVATE_CUSTOM_TOOL = \ 89 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 90 -Ljava \ 91 -randroid.hardware:hardware/interfaces \ 92 -randroid.hidl:system/libhidl/transport \ 93 android.hardware.tests.baz@1.0::IQuux 94 95$(GEN): $(LOCAL_PATH)/IQuux.hal 96 $(transform-generated-source) 97LOCAL_GENERATED_SOURCES += $(GEN) 98include $(BUILD_JAVA_LIBRARY) 99 100 101################################################################################ 102 103include $(CLEAR_VARS) 104LOCAL_MODULE := android.hardware.tests.baz-V1.0-java-static 105LOCAL_MODULE_CLASS := JAVA_LIBRARIES 106 107intermediates := $(call local-generated-sources-dir, COMMON) 108 109HIDL := $(HOST_OUT_EXECUTABLES)/hidl-gen$(HOST_EXECUTABLE_SUFFIX) 110 111LOCAL_STATIC_JAVA_LIBRARIES := \ 112 android.hidl.base-V1.0-java-static \ 113 114 115# 116# Build IBase.hal 117# 118G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Base.java 119$(GEN): $(HIDL) 120$(GEN): PRIVATE_HIDL := $(HIDL) 121$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Base.hal 122$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 123$(GEN): PRIVATE_CUSTOM_TOOL = \ 124 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 125 -Ljava \ 126 -randroid.hardware:hardware/interfaces \ 127 -randroid.hidl:system/libhidl/transport \ 128 android.hardware.tests.baz@1.0::IBase 129 130$(GEN): $(LOCAL_PATH)/IBase.hal 131 $(transform-generated-source) 132LOCAL_GENERATED_SOURCES += $(GEN) 133 134# 135# Build IBaz.hal 136# 137G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Baz.java 138$(GEN): $(HIDL) 139$(GEN): PRIVATE_HIDL := $(HIDL) 140$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Baz.hal 141$(GEN): PRIVATE_DEPS += $(LOCAL_PATH)/IBase.hal 142$(GEN): $(LOCAL_PATH)/IBase.hal 143$(GEN): PRIVATE_DEPS += $(LOCAL_PATH)/IBazCallback.hal 144$(GEN): $(LOCAL_PATH)/IBazCallback.hal 145$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 146$(GEN): PRIVATE_CUSTOM_TOOL = \ 147 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 148 -Ljava \ 149 -randroid.hardware:hardware/interfaces \ 150 -randroid.hidl:system/libhidl/transport \ 151 android.hardware.tests.baz@1.0::IBaz 152 153$(GEN): $(LOCAL_PATH)/IBaz.hal 154 $(transform-generated-source) 155LOCAL_GENERATED_SOURCES += $(GEN) 156 157# 158# Build IBazCallback.hal 159# 160G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IBazCallback.java 161$(GEN): $(HIDL) 162$(GEN): PRIVATE_HIDL := $(HIDL) 163$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IBazCallback.hal 164$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 165$(GEN): PRIVATE_CUSTOM_TOOL = \ 166 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 167 -Ljava \ 168 -randroid.hardware:hardware/interfaces \ 169 -randroid.hidl:system/libhidl/transport \ 170 android.hardware.tests.baz@1.0::IBazCallback 171 172$(GEN): $(LOCAL_PATH)/IBazCallback.hal 173 $(transform-generated-source) 174LOCAL_GENERATED_SOURCES += $(GEN) 175 176# 177# Build IQuux.hal 178# 179GEN := $(intermediates)/android/hardware/tests/baz/V1_0/IQuux.java 180$(GEN): $(HIDL) 181$(GEN): PRIVATE_HIDL := $(HIDL) 182$(GEN): PRIVATE_DEPS := $(LOCAL_PATH)/IQuux.hal 183$(GEN): PRIVATE_OUTPUT_DIR := $(intermediates) 184$(GEN): PRIVATE_CUSTOM_TOOL = \ 185 $(PRIVATE_HIDL) -o $(PRIVATE_OUTPUT_DIR) \ 186 -Ljava \ 187 -randroid.hardware:hardware/interfaces \ 188 -randroid.hidl:system/libhidl/transport \ 189 android.hardware.tests.baz@1.0::IQuux 190 191$(GEN): $(LOCAL_PATH)/IQuux.hal 192 $(transform-generated-source) 193LOCAL_GENERATED_SOURCES += $(GEN) 194include $(BUILD_STATIC_JAVA_LIBRARY) 195 196 197 198include $(call all-makefiles-under,$(LOCAL_PATH)) 199